Output 85184e2932677b17c91b2b7cf834f67c64021dff7a39e7d18d9f3beabce07300:1

value
1000003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a5cffca42ff093e842f8e55b901c6450df0513 OP_EQUAL
address
3Kywhm5RKKqC42qLN3QVHTSsL1izhe57fj
transaction
85184e2932677b17c91b2b7cf834f67c64021dff7a39e7d18d9f3beabce07300
confirmations
373776
spent
true